WebGeneral principles of correct coding require that products assigned to a specific HCPCS code only be billed using the assigned code. Thus, using the HCPCS codes for CPAP (E0601) or bi-level PAP (E0470, E0471) devices for a ventilator (E0465, E0466) used to provide CPAP or bi-level PAP therapy is incorrect coding. WebMar 7, 2024 · Like oxygen concentrators, Medicare covers the rental of your CPAP machine as opposed to coverage or reimbursement to purchase the machine in full. You will need to get your CPAP device and supplies through a Medicare-enrolled retailer. Medicare will cover most of the cost of renting a CPAP machine for 13 months, after which you will own the ...
